Oceanographic Exonumia: Alexander Agassiz Award at Stack’s Bowers Auction

By Jeremy Bostwick – Senior Numismatist & Cataloger, Stack’s Bowers …… The world of exonumia offers many exciting opportunities to collectors. The greater size (in general) of medals allows for a grander canvas for an engraver’s design. Additionally, widely varied subject matter creates increased emphasis upon the message. Numismatic Memorabilia From the American Space Race to Sell This Week at Heritage Auctions

By CoinWeek ….. When astronaut and Apollo 11 Mission Commander Neil Armstrong stepped on the lunar surface at 10:56 Eastern Time on July 21, 1969, it was the culmination of the great scientific and engineering effort known as the Space Race.
